Chernobyl Nuclear Power Plant  
   

Chernobyl Nuclear Power Plant

Reactor 4, the one that blew up, is now under this 108 m high steel dome. It was built next to the reactor – radiation was too high to build it in-situ – then slid into position in 2016. At 31000 tonnes it was the world’s biggest mobile structure.
